A bit off-topic, but cologne started as an attempt at a drink. By this I mean the original Kölsche Wasser, or 4711 as it's known today. They were a distillery trying to make a new liquor. Everyone thought it tasted horrible, but someone got the bright idea that it covered up BO in an era when people didn't wash too much, and it became an overnight fad.
